Probably my favorite writer. His stories feature wonderfully crazy/real/human characters grounded in recognizable history. It helps if you know some of the history, but it's not essential.
Start with Midnight's Children or The Moor's Last Sigh if you're interested in Indian history. The Ground Beneath Her Feet is a fun, sprawling rock 'n' roll saga that's very accessible to westerners.

So many great books! Great places to start include:
Midnight's Children by Salman Rushdie
The Moor's Last Sigh by Salman Rushdie
The Mistress of Spices by Chitra Banerjee Divakaruni
The Guide by R.K. Narayan
English, August by Upamanyu Chatterjee
Interpreter of Maladies by Jhumpa Lahiri
The Namesake by Jhumpa Lahiri
Desirable Daughters by Bharati Mukherjee
Red Earth and Pouring Rain by Vikram Chandra
Sacred Games by Vikram Chandra
Delhi by Khushwant Singh
A New World by Amit Chadhuri
The Inheritance of Loss by Kiran Desai
In Custody by Anita Desai
A Suitable Boy by Vikram Seth (which would be diving in at the deep end!)
All About H. Hatterr by G.V. Desani
